Force India struggle in Spanish GP qualifying


Barcelona, May 9 (IANS): It wasn't the perfect day for Force India as its Formula 1 drivers Nico Hulkenberg and Sergio Perez will start Sunday's Spanish Grand Prix at the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ya here in 17th and 18th places.

The duo were totally off the pace in Saturday's qualifying round and ended only ahead of the two Marussia cars of Roberto Merhi and Will Stevens.

While German Hulkenberg clocked one minute, 28.365 seconds, he was followed by his Mexican teammate, who came home in 1:28.442, with both failing to get out of Q1.

It will be a tough race for the duo as they lacked straight line speed.

Mercedes driver Nico Rosberg topped the time sheets and will start the race from pole position followed by teammate and reigning World Champion Lewis Hamilton. Ferrari's Sebastian Vettel will start third.
